Day 21 – 29 Days of Prayer and Giving – Walthamstow, Waltham Forest

London’s oldest Baptist church closed in late 2014. The closure of the church once served by luminaries such as William Kiffin, Abraham Booth and Ernest Kevan deeply saddened many people. The closure of the historic church, however, was more than a blow to ‘denominational’ hubris. It was a dent to efforts to evangelise one of London’s most diverse and rapidly growing towns.

Day 6 – 29 Days of Prayer and Giving – Chingford, Waltham Forest

After a period of decline left Kings Road Baptist Church in North East London with few members and no officers, services in the chapel were suspended. In 2012 Grace Baptist Partnership – in fellowship with Home Mission – developed a plan to replant the church. With the support of Hayes Lane Baptist Church in Bromley, Bernard Roberts and his wife Michelle were set aside to lead the work. Now more than three years into the project, they are seeing fruit for their labour and the small, increasingly-healthy church is growing.
